Continuous cleaning and routine checkup maintain a china centrifuges in good working order. The rotor must be carefully inspected for distortion or corrosion because even small flaws can result in unbalance. Users should clean the interior chamber with a soft cloth at the end of each run to remove residues. Electrical and mechanical components must undergo regular checks for proper alignment and accuracy of speed. Periodic calibration at specified intervals maintains measurement precision. By implementing a formal maintenance regime and strict compliance with manufacturer instructions, the china centrifuges is dependable upon repetitive application.
Used in many applications, a china centrifuges uses rotational motion to facilitate material separation. Working through centrifugal force, it accelerates sedimentation, allowing scientists to sort particles based on density. Used extensively in laboratories, production plants, and environmental testing, the china centrifuges simplifies processes that would otherwise be tedious. Flexible, it can be used in anything from clinical diagnostics to food and drinks. With continuing improvement in rotor design and balance technology, china centrifuges today offer improved stability, endurance, and accuracy of data than before.
Q: What is a centrifuge used for? A: A centrifuge is used to separate mixtures based on density differences by spinning them at high speeds, allowing heavier particles to settle away from lighter ones. Q: How does a centrifuge work? A: A centrifuge operates by generating centrifugal force, pushing denser materials outward while lighter components remain near the center, resulting in effective separation. Q: What are common applications of a centrifuge? A: Centrifuges are used in laboratories, hospitals, and industries for blood testing, chemical analysis, purification, and sample preparation. Q: How often should a centrifuge be calibrated? A: Calibration should be performed at least once a year or whenever performance inconsistencies appear to ensure accuracy and reliability. Q: Can a centrifuge handle biological samples? A: Yes, many centrifuges are designed for biological materials such as blood, plasma, and cell cultures under controlled and sterile conditions.
